As a plastic surgeon, I can provide some general information about the potential results of the P-Shot in Lae. The P-Shot, also known as the Priapus Shot, is a minimally invasive cosmetic procedure that aims to improve sexual function and enhance the appearance of the penis. However, it's important to note that individual results can vary, and the timing of seeing visible improvements may also differ from person to person.
Immediately after the procedure, some patients may experience slight swelling, redness, or bruising, which is typical after any minimally invasive treatment. These temporary side effects usually subside within a few days to a week.
When it comes to the actual improvement in sexual function, it can take several weeks or even months to notice significant changes. The P-Shot works by injecting platelet-rich plasma (PRP) into the penis, which is believed to stimulate tissue growth and rejuvenation. This process takes time, and the body needs to heal and adapt to the treatment.
In terms of visible results, such as increased penile girth or improved erectile function, it may take a few months to observe notable differences. It's important for patients to have realistic expectations and understand that the P-Shot is not a miracle cure but rather a potential enhancement option.
To optimize the results of the P-Shot, it's crucial to follow the post-treatment instructions provided by the physician. This may include avoiding sexual activity for a certain period, maintaining a healthy lifestyle, and adhering to any prescribed medications or supplements.
Additionally, regular follow-up appointments with the plastic surgeon are essential to monitor the progress and address any concerns. The surgeon can assess the individual's response to the treatment and make any necessary adjustments or recommendations.
It's important to emphasize that the P-Shot is a personal choice, and before considering any cosmetic procedure, it's advisable to have a comprehensive consultation with a qualified plastic surgeon. They can assess your specific situation, discuss the potential risks and benefits, and provide personalized advice based on your goals and expectations.
Ultimately, the timing and extent of the P-Shot results in Lae depend on various factors, including individual physiology and the quality of the treatment. Patients should be patient and allow sufficient time for the body to heal and respond.
